Publisher's Synopsis

Maybe in the back of your mind, you feared that your cancer might return. Now you might be thinking, "How can this be happening to me again? Haven't I been through enough?" You may be feeling shocked, angry, sad, or scared. Many people have these feelings. But you have something now that you didn't have before-experience. You've lived through cancer once. You know a lot about what to expect and hope for. Also remember that treatments may have improved since you had your first cancer. New drugs or methods may help with your treatment or in managing side effects. In fact, cancer is now often thought of as a chronic disease, one which people manage for many years. When Cancer Returns: Support for People with Cancer, the National Institutes of Health Publication 11-2709 offers some general advice as you adjust to the news that your cancer has returned. It covers all aspects of your treatment. It outlines basic information regarding cancer recurrence, including communicating with your health care team as well as your family and friends, managing side effects and coping with emotional psychosocial issues. Above all else, remember that your feelings count. There is no "right" way to cope. Some people need a lot of information. Others like a little at a time. Likewise, some sections in this booklet may address your needs. Others may not.
